基于分簇的无线传感器网络路由协议的研究与改进

基于分簇的无线传感器网络路由协议的研究与改进

ID:35061609

大小:3.25 MB

页数:63页

时间:2019-03-17

基于分簇的无线传感器网络路由协议的研究与改进_第1页
基于分簇的无线传感器网络路由协议的研究与改进_第2页
基于分簇的无线传感器网络路由协议的研究与改进_第3页
基于分簇的无线传感器网络路由协议的研究与改进_第4页
基于分簇的无线传感器网络路由协议的研究与改进_第5页
资源描述:

《基于分簇的无线传感器网络路由协议的研究与改进》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、分类号:TP393单位代码:10183研究生学号:2013524019密级:公开參古林大学瑚女学位论文专业学位()基于分簇的无线传感器网络路由协议的研究与改进ResearchandImrovementonRoutinProtocolsofWirelesspgSensorNetworksBasedonCluster作者姓名;苏真真类别;工程硕±领域(方向);电子与通信工程指导教航董颖副教授培养单位:通信工程学院2016年6月未经本论文作者的书面授权

2、,依法收存和保管本论文书面版本、电子版本的任何单位和个人,均不得对本论文的全部或部分内容进行任何形式的复制、修改、发巧、出租、改编等有碍作者著作权的商业性使用(但纯学术性使用不在此限)。否则,应承担侵权的法律责任。吉林大学硕女学位论文原创性声明本人郑重声明:所呈交学位论文,是本人在指导教师的指导下,独立进行研究工作所取得的成果。除文中已经注明引用的内容外,本论文不包含任何其他个人或集体己经发表或撰写过的作品成果。对本文的研究做出重要贡献的个人和集体,均己在文中W明确方式标明。本人完全意识到本声明

3、的法律结果由本人承担。学位论文作者签名;茶II曰期:又。|击年月曰5^基于分簇的无线传感器网络路由协议的研究与改进ResearchandImprovementonRoutingProtocolsofWirelessSensorNetworksBasedonCluster作者姓名:苏真真领域(方向):电子与通信工程指导教师:董颖副教授类别:工程硕士答辩日期:2016年6月5日摘要基于分簇的无线传感器网络路由协议的研究与改进无线传感器网络(WirelessSensorNetworks,WSN)是由大量的静止或移动的传感器节点以

4、自组织和多跳的方式构成的无线网络,实现了数据的采集、处理和传输三种功能。由于低功耗、低成本、分布式和自组织的特点,无线传感器网络被广泛的应用于在军事、航空、防爆、救灾、环境、医疗、保健、家居、工业、商业等领域。无线传感器网络构建以数据为中心的网络,为了获取精确信息,在监测区域通常部署大量传感器节点,可能达到成千上万,甚至更多。传感器节点主要分为通信模块,感知模块和计算模块。传感器节点的能量消耗主要集中在CPU和无线收发器上。在一般情况下,无线通信耗能相对较多。据统计,数据传输消耗的能量占整个传感器网络能量消耗的80%。然而,传感器节点

5、通常是通过电池来进供电的。换句话说,传感器节点部署完成后很难进行电池的更换。因此,如何保障无线传感器网络的能耗平衡,延长无线网络有效工作的生命周期是研究的主要问题之一。本文对无线传感器网络路由协议展开研究,主要对典型的平面路由协议和分簇路由协议从性能参数方面进行分析对比,最终选择经典的分簇路由协议——LEACH进行研究与改进。从节省节点剩余能量,均衡网络负载,延长网络生命周期和提高网络节点数据传输能力等方面,做出以下研究工作:(1)提出了一种基于节点能量和位置的LEACH改进算法(LEACH-E-D)。该算法引入了两个主要参数节点的剩

6、余能量(E)和临时簇内的平均距离(D),分别用来选择临时簇头和最终簇头。并用OMNET++4.0进行仿真,在相同节点数的情况下,LEACH-E-D算法的网络平均剩余能量明显高于LEACH。同时LEACH-E-D的网络生命周期比LEACH算法的网络生命周期增加了50s左右。而且随着节点数的逐渐增加,这种优势越来越明显。在节点数为100时,采用LEACH-E-D算法,大约能将网络寿命延长75s。所以,LEACH-E-D能使簇头分布更均匀,均衡了网络中各簇头的负载,延长了网络生命周期。(2)提出了一种基于多路径和能量的LEACH改进算法(M

7、E-LEACH)。该算法对簇头的选择机制进行了优化,考虑了节点能量,又同时判断簇内成员节点与sink节点的距离。当某些簇内成员节点与sink节点距离较近时,则不需经过簇头节点,而是直接和sink节点进行信息传递。仿真工具用OMNET++4.0,并结合MATLAB绘图,仿真结果表明,改进的ME-LEACH算法相比LEACH,开始出现第一个节点死亡的时间推迟大约700轮,50%的节点死亡时间推迟大约900轮,I全部节点死亡的时间推迟了900轮左右。与LEACH相比,ME-LEACH将全部节点死亡时间向后推迟,延长了网络生存时间,网络的稳定

8、性得到很大提高。同时,相同运行轮数的情况下,ME-LEACH算法的sink节点接收数据的数目要远远多于LEACH。ME-LEACH在2800轮左右时,sink节点接收的数据包已经达到饱和,数目约为LEACH的6倍。关键词

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。